- Business
- Chancellor Group, Inc. (CHAG) engages in the acquisition, exploration, and development of oil and gas properties in the United States. The company operates through its Production and Technology segments, owning and operating approximately five oil wells in Gray County in the Texas Panhandle, including four actively producing oil wells and one water disposal well; it also develops Web-based and mobile application technologies through majority-owned subsidiaries Pimovi, Inc. (61% equity interest) and The Fuelist, LLC (51% equity interest). Wholly-owned subsidiaries Gryphon Production Company, LLC and Gryphon Field Services, LLC support oil production and field services activities. Founded in 1986 and headquartered in Amarillo, Texas, the company--formerly known as Nighthawk Capital, Inc., with a name change in March 1996--trades on the OTC market and focuses on upstream energy operations alongside technology development.
